Sobre este item

London / New York: Calder / Riverrun, 1983. Paperback. 88p., photos, fine first edition thus trade paperback original in gray pictorial wraps and protective clear mylar jacket. Calder Playscript #102. Three plays by the author of My Beautiful Launderette. "Outskirts" was originally published separately by Faber in 1981.

Sobre Bolerium Books Inc., ABAA/ILAB

Established in 1981 in San Francisco, we specialize in books and ephemeral materials related to the history of Labor and other social movements, including the struggles for Black and Chicano equality, the Gay liberation movement, Feminism, and Asian-American activism, as well as the Far Right. In recent years Bolerium has expanded into materials in non-western languages, especially from East Asia, and has also placed more emphasis on ephemera, with tens of thousands of original leaflets, pamphlets, and posters in stock.
